To change the strings on your Yamaha SLG110N, first remove the old strings by unwinding them from the tuning pegs. Then, insert the ball end of the new string into the bridge, pull the string up to the headstock, and wind the string around the tuning peg while tuning to pitch.
The Yamaha SLG110N is designed for nylon strings. It is recommended to use high-quality classical guitar strings to maintain the instrument's tone and playability.
To clean your Yamaha SLG110N, use a soft, dry cloth to wipe down the body and neck. Avoid using any harsh chemicals. Regularly check the tuning pegs and adjust them if needed. Store the guitar in a cool, dry place.

No, it is not recommended to use steel strings on the Yamaha SLG110N, as it is designed for nylon strings. Using steel strings can damage the guitar and affect its sound quality.
Store your Yamaha SLG110N in a hard case or gig bag to protect it from dust and physical damage. Keep it in a stable, humidity-controlled environment to prevent warping.

Adjusting the action on the Yamaha SLG110N typically requires altering the saddle height or neck relief. It's recommended to have a professional luthier perform these adjustments to avoid damage.
